Begarie

/bɪˈɡɑːri/ noun

Definition

Another variant spelling of begar; compulsory unpaid labor service in historical India.

Etymology

One of several English variant spellings of Hindi begar. Different colonial writers, lacking standardized transliteration, spelled this word differently based on their phonetic interpretation.
